Working as an Hourly Phlebotomist in Sheridan

For those considering part-time work as phlebotomists in Sheridan, a schedule of just three days a week typically leads to an annual income of around $31,000, which can significantly impact overall earnings compared to full-time counterparts. Many per diem or locum tenens phlebotomists often charge $20-$30 hourly; however, mobile phlebotomy contractors can see even higher pay, ranging from $25 to $45 per draw. Positions in plasma donation centers might provide additional financial incentives, such as monthly bonuses ranging from $200 to $500, enhancing overall compensation packages. The variability in pay is influenced by employer types; those in hospitals may have lower wages compared to outpatient centers or plasma donation facilities, which often compete for talent. While some phlebotomists opt for slightly lower hourly rates in exchange for benefits, others may choose opportunities that offer higher pay but lack health insurance. It’s crucial for phlebotomist hourly workers in Sheridan to negotiate effectively by highlighting their certifications and experience, which can lead to better positions and potential pay increases.

Do phlebotomists earn more per hour working part-time in Sheridan?

Part-time and per diem phlebotomists in Sheridan sometimes command higher hourly rates — up to $25.29/hour — because practices need flexible coverage for specific days or peak hours. However, part-time positions typically do not include benefits like health insurance, paid time off, or retirement contributions. When factoring in the value of benefits, full-time salaried positions may offer comparable or better total compensation despite a slightly lower hourly rate.
